Output 50607b7d092706a60d1a2c7d3f0aa5a112711a08c4b88f8265a764944993ef07:18

value
28463699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c87974ef00ff540f976ccb2f4cd1d8efef79af8c OP_EQUAL
address
3Ky2ZsfP7K1otFoLnrjsCdm9nKGcNRV2oA
transaction
50607b7d092706a60d1a2c7d3f0aa5a112711a08c4b88f8265a764944993ef07
spent
true